titleOfInvention Improved sized paper and process therefor
abstract Paper of felted cellulose fibres containing 5 to 35% by weight of the dry paper of finely divided filler is beater-sized with 1/4 to 8% by weight on the solids content of the furnish of an organic cationic polymer and 1/2 to 8% on the same basis of a dimer of a ketene containing a monovalent hydrocarbon group having 6 to 20 carbon atoms. The dimer may be of hexadecyl ketene, phenyl ketene, decylphenyl ketene or cyclohexylketene. The filler may be calcium carbonate, magnesium carbonate, titanium dioxide or barium sulphate, which may be co-precipitated with zinc sulphide. The cationic polymer may be a melamine-formaldehyde, urea-formaldehyde, guanidine-formaldehyde or alkylenepolyamine-halohydrin resin, or starch incorporating amino or substituted amino groups in the molecule. The product is opaque, water-repellent and wet-scuff-resistant, and may be used for cigarette tips or for writing or printing.
